How to Convert Yard to Inch

1 yard = 36 inches exact

Inch = Yard × 36

Example: 17875 yd × 36 = 643500 in

About these units

Yard: Imperial/US customary unit equal to 3 feet or 36 inches, standardized in 1959.

Inch: Imperial/US customary unit standardized as exactly 25.4 millimeters since 1959.
